Grapevine Surveys
Grapevine Surveys is a Shopify-native app designed to collect customer feedback directly on the order status page. It specializes in post-purchase surveys, enabling online stores to gather insights immediately after a transaction is completed.
Features
- Post-Purchase Surveys: Collect feedback on the order confirmation page immediately after checkout.
- Attribution Surveys: Ask "How did you hear about us?" to understand which marketing channels are driving customers to your store.
- NPS and CSAT Surveys: Measure customer loyalty and satisfaction with Net Promoter Score and Customer Satisfaction surveys.
- Multi-Channel Surveys: Deploy surveys via email, on-site, embedded on any page, through Shopify POS, or on a standalone landing page.
- Integrations: Connect with platforms like Klaviyo, Shopify Flow, Google Sheets, and Judge.me.
- Multi-Language Support: Create surveys in different languages to cater to a diverse customer base.
Pricing Model
Grapevine Surveys offers a single plan priced at $25 per month, which includes unlimited surveys and responses. This flat-rate pricing ensures predictable costs without usage-based tiers or per-response fees. (grapevine-surveys.com)
Pros and Cons
Pros:
- Predictable Pricing: The flat-rate model simplifies budgeting without unexpected costs.
- Comprehensive Feature Set: Access to all features without the need for upgrades or additional purchases.
- Shopify Integration: Seamless integration with Shopify ensures a smooth user experience.
Cons:
- Shopify Exclusivity: Limited to Shopify users, which may not suit businesses on other platforms.
- Limited Advanced Analytics: May lack some advanced analytics features found in more enterprise-focused tools.
Best-Fit Customer Profile
Grapevine Surveys is ideal for small to medium-sized Shopify stores seeking an affordable, straightforward solution for post-purchase and attribution surveys. Its ease of use and direct integration with Shopify make it well-suited for businesses looking to gather immediate customer feedback without complex setup.
QuestionPro
QuestionPro is a comprehensive survey and Voice of Customer (VoC) platform catering to mid-market businesses. It offers a wide range of survey tools, including journey tracking and AI assistants, suitable for organizations requiring advanced survey capabilities.
Features
- Survey Creation: Design surveys with various question types and logic.
- Journey Tracking: Monitor customer interactions across different touchpoints.
- AI Assistants: Utilize AI to analyze survey data and provide insights.
- Integrations: Connect with platforms like Google Sheets and APIs.
- Advanced Analytics: Access detailed reports and analytics tools.
- Multi-Language Support: Create surveys in multiple languages to reach a global audience.
Pricing Model
QuestionPro offers several pricing tiers:
- Essentials: Free plan with basic features, suitable for individual researchers.
- Advanced: Priced at $99 per user per month, billed annually, offering more advanced features.
- Team Edition: Starting at $83 per user per month, billed annually, designed for teams with additional collaboration features.
- Research Suite: Custom pricing for enterprise-level solutions with extensive features. (questionpro.com)
Pros and Cons
Pros:
- Scalability: Offers plans that can scale with your business needs.
- Advanced Features: Provides a wide range of survey tools and analytics.
- Global Reach: Multi-language support facilitates international surveys.
Cons:
- Complexity: The extensive feature set may require a learning curve.
- Pricing: Higher-tier plans may be cost-prohibitive for smaller businesses.
Best-Fit Customer Profile
QuestionPro is best suited for mid-market businesses and enterprises that require advanced survey capabilities, including journey tracking and AI-driven insights. Its scalability and comprehensive feature set make it ideal for organizations with complex survey needs.
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Feature | Grapevine Surveys | QuestionPro |
|---|---|---|
| Core Features | Post-purchase surveys, attribution surveys, NPS, CSAT, multi-channel deployment | Survey creation, journey tracking, AI assistants, advanced analytics, multi-language support |
| Pricing Model | $25/month flat rate, unlimited surveys and responses | Free plan; paid plans start at $99/user/month, billed annually |
| Ease of Setup and Use | Easy integration with Shopify; straightforward setup | May require training due to extensive features; integrates with various platforms |
| Integrations | Shopify, Klaviyo, Shopify Flow, Google Sheets, Judge.me | Google Sheets, APIs; specific integrations depend on plan |
| Customer Support | Email support; documentation available | 24/7 chat and email support; dedicated account manager for higher-tier plans |
| Best-Fit Customer Profile | Small to medium-sized Shopify stores seeking affordable, straightforward survey solutions | Mid-market businesses and enterprises needing advanced survey capabilities and scalability |
